Lieutenant Colonel Geoffrey S. Corn was commissioned as Military Intelligence Branch Officer upon graduation form Officer Candidate School Class 3-84. | His subsequent duty assignments include: Military Intelligence Officer, 193rd Infantry Brigade (Panama); Judge Advocate Officer; Special Assistant to the Judge Advocate General for Law of War Matters and Chief of Law of War Branch, Office of the Judge Advocate General. | Lieutenant Colonel Corn is a graduate of Harwick College, New York and George Washington University Law School. His military education includes: Military Intelligence Officer Basic and Advanced Course, Airborne School, Judge Advocate Officer Basic Course, Command General Staff College. | His highest awards are the Meritorious Service Medal, Army Commendation Medal, Army Achievement Medal and National Defense Service Medal. | Lieutent Colonel Corn became a Professor of Law and Presidential Research Professor, South Texas College of Law, Houston, Texas, following his retirement.
